May 2025 - Apr 2026Briton Ferry Road area has the 4th highest crime rate of 46 local areas in Neath East , and the 13th highest crime rate of 479 local areas in Neath Port Talbot .
This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Briton Ferry Road (SA11 1AA) in the last 12 months was 296.3 per 1,000 residents and was 148.6% higher than the Neath East average (119.2 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 41 offences recorded. The least common crime was Bicycle theft with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Bicycle theft 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Other theft ( -66.7%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 48 (≈ 177.8 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-7.7%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-22.2%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Briton Ferry Road (SA11 1AA),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Eva Street, where police recorded 47 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Charles Street (26 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
